The City Council will promote youth participation through a specific commission within the future Citizen Participation Council
The Councillor for Citizen Participation of the Torrevieja City Council, Trudy Páez, has positively assessed the initiative presented in the plenary session held yesterday for the creation of the Municipal Youth Council, highlighting the importance of giving a voice to young people and facilitating their real and organized participation in the public life of the city.
The Department of Citizen Participation fully shares the need to create stable spaces for dialogue between youth and the City Council, arguing that youth participation must have continuity, structure and permanent channels, beyond specific actions or isolated activities.
In this regard, Páez stressed that the current context requires public administrations to open more spaces for listening, especially given the growing disconnection of young people from politics and the public sphere, and to promote real mechanisms for dialogue and participation.
However, the councilor explained that municipal experience has shown that the number of formally constituted youth associations with continuous activity in Torrevieja has been limited, which makes it difficult to immediately create a Youth Council with a solid, representative and operational base.
A PARTIAL AMENDMENT FROM THE POPULAR GROUP THAT STRENGTHENS AND MAKES VIABLE THE SUEÑA TORREVIEJA MOTION
Therefore, the Popular Municipal Group has proposed a partial amendment to the motion, which does not replace the initial proposal, but reinforces it and makes it viable, incorporating a preliminary step within the future Citizen Participation Council: the creation of a specific youth commission.
This commission will make it possible to identify and locate existing youth entities, give a voice to young people who are part of cultural, sports, social or neighborhood associations, and actively promote youth associationism from the departments of Citizen Participation and Youth.
Furthermore, the City Council is already working on the implementation of the Citizen Participation Council as a general body that will structure the participation of the different social sectors of the municipality, constituting an appropriate framework to progressively strengthen youth participation.
The approved amendment stipulates that, as a temporary measure to the creation of the Municipal Youth Council, this specific section will be promoted within the Citizen Participation Council, thus generating a real basis that will allow, when there is a sufficient associative fabric, the constitution of a strong, representative Youth Council with continuity over time.
Trudy Páez expressed her gratitude for the acceptance of the amendment, emphasizing that "it demonstrates that we are not facing a confrontation, but rather a shared desire to improve youth participation in our city."
From the Department of Citizen Participation, the commitment is to launch the Citizen Participation Council shortly and work from the outset to ensure that the youth of Torrevieja have their own active and permanent space for listening, dialogue and participation within municipal life.
